Mahi Mahi Sliders with Grilled Pineapple, Corn Brussels Sprout Slaw and Lime Sour Cream

Serves: 30
- 1 ¼ pounds mahi mahi, red snapper or similar white fish cut into squares the size of bun
- 4 teaspoons chili powder, divided
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- ½ pineapple, cut into squares or circles the size of each bun
- 1 tablespoon brown sugar
- 8 potato slider buns or your favorite slider buns
- 1 cup chopped Brussels sprouts
- 2 ears corn
- 4 teaspoons lime juice
- ½ teaspoon sirracha
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- 4 ounces sour cream
- 1 small garlic clove
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on lime juice
- 1 ½ teaspoons lime zest
- Season fish with salt and pepper. Sprinkle with 2 ½ teaspoons of chili powder.
- Sprinkle pineapple with remaining chili powder and brown sugar.
- Heat a grill pan to a medium-high heat. Grill pineapple slices just until there are char marks on each side. Set aside.
- Grill corn until slightly charred. Cut off the cob and set aside.
- Mix all ingredients for the slaw together. Season with salt and pepper and set aside.
- In a small bowl, whisk all the ingredients for the sour cream together.
- Heat a non-stick skillet to a medium-high heat. Cook fish until golden brown on both sides and cooked through.
- Place pineapple on slide buns, top with fish, followed by a dollop of sour cream and some of the slaw.
